Find the slope of the line that passes through the points (-6, 1) and (4,8)

Answer:slope =7/10

Step-by-step explanation:

slope=(y-y0) ➗ (x-x0)

Slope=(8-1) ➗ (4-(-6))

Slope=7 ➗ (4+6)

Slope=7 ➗ 10

Slope=7/10
